Attendees: Department heads, convened by T. Wendrake.

The renewal of our commercial coverage with Aldgrove Mutual was reviewed. Premiums rise eight percent, driven by expanded liability terms for the Corbyn Mills facility. Finance confirmed the increase fits within the approved budget envelope. Action: department heads to confirm asset schedules by month-end so the binder can be executed. Claims history was noted as favourable, which supported negotiating leverage. A confidential note on related business plans follows below.

board note of hafop-tagug: Headcount on the Holion team goes from 27 to 94 by the end of February. Gross margin on Holion came in at 45 percent against a plan of 65 percent.

Minutes — Management Meeting, Commission Review

Attendees: regional leads and finance. The revised sales-commission scheme was approved for rollout across all branches from next quarter. Key changes: tiered rates replace the flat percentage, quarterly rather than monthly settlement, and a team bonus pool for branches exceeding target. Branch managers should brief staff by Friday. The confidential note on related business plans is appended below.

confidential, kahog-bawif: The northern region missed its Pramir quota by 20.0 percent last quarter. Casaxek Freight plans to lower the Fraion list price by 41.5 percent in December. The finance team signed off on a budget of $236.4 million for Project Druius. The renewal with Fenysix Partners closes at $91.3 million a year, 2.1 percent below the last contract.

## Building Access — Spares Room (Hullbrook Annex)

Contractors: the spare hardware room is down the east corridor on the ground floor, third door on the left. Sign in at the front desk first and grab a visitor lanyard. Anything you take out, jot it in the blue logbook — yes, even the little stuff. The door self-locks, so don't wedge it. To get in, punch in the code below.

staff pass of hagug-taguf = bdg-HJ-9